Prostate health is a significant concern for men, especially as they age. The prostate gland plays a vital role in the male reproductive system, and its health is crucial for overall well-being. Many men experience issues related to prostate function, such as ben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H), prostatitis, and even prostate cancer. While medical treatments are available, there are several natural solutions that may help promote healthy prostate function and improve overall quality of life.

One of the most effective natural remedies for prostate health is maintaining a balanced diet. Foods rich in ant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als can have a positive impact on prostate function. Tomatoes, for example, are excellent sources of lycopene, an antioxidant that has been linked to reduced risk of prostate cancer. Studies suggest that cooking tomatoes can enhance the absorption of lycopene, making tomato-based dishes a delicious and health-promoting addition to your diet.

In addition to tomatoes, incorporating a variety of fruits and vegetables into your meals is essential. Foods such as broccoli, cauliflower, and Brussels sprouts contain glucosinolates, which may help detoxify the body and protect against cancer. Berries, nuts, and seeds are also beneficial due to their high levels of antioxidants, which help combat oxidative stress and eliminate free radicals linked to various health issues.

Another important factor in promoting prostate health is staying hydrated. Drinking enough water can aid in flushing toxins from the body, which is crucial for all bodily functions, including prostate health. Proper hydration supports the urinary tract and can help alleviate symptoms associated with BPH. Aim for at least eight glasses of water a day, increasing your intake if you exercise regularly or live in a hot climate.

Physical activity also plays a significant role in maintaining a healthy prostate. Regular exercise helps to promote healthy blood flow, reduce inflammation, and manage weight—all of which can be beneficial for prostate health. Engaging in aerobic activities, such as walking, swimming, or cycling, for at least 30 minutes most days can be effective. Additionally, incorporating strength training exercises a few times a week can enhance overall well-being and hormone regulation.

Herbal supplements are another natural avenue worth exploring. Saw palmetto is one of the most well-known herbs for supporting prostate health. It is believed to inhibit the conversion of testosterone to dihydrotestosterone (DHT), a hormone linked to prostate enlargement. Many men report improvements in urinary symptoms when using saw palmetto, though it is essential to consult with a healthcare provider before starting any new supplement regimen.

Zinc is a mineral that plays a crucial role in prostate health. Foods rich in zinc, such as pumpkin seeds, oysters, and lean meats, can help regulate hormone levels and promote healthy prostate function. Additionally, some studies have indicated that higher levels of zinc intake may be associated with a reduced risk of prostate issues.

Stress management cannot be overlooked when discussing prostate health. Chronic stress can lead to inflammation and a host of other health problems. Techniques such as mindfulness meditation, yoga, and deep-breathing exercises can help manage stress levels. Even simple activities like spending time with family and friends or engaging in a hobby can provide solace and improve mental well-being.

Remember, natural solutions can support prostate health, but they are not substitutes for regular medical check-ups or consultations with healthcare professionals. A proactive approach to health, combined with a wholesome lifestyle, can make a significant difference.

In summary, promoting healthy prostate function involves a holistic approach that includes a nutritious diet, proper hydration, regular exercise, the use of herbal supplements, and effective stress management techniques. By integrating these natural solutions, men can take charge of their prostate health and enhance their overall quality of life.
